Net inflow of Rs 265.75 crore on 25 April 2016
Foreign portfolio investors (FPIs) bought stocks worth a net Rs 265.75 crore on 25 April 2016, higher than net inflow of Rs 200.24 crore on 22 April 2016. The net inflow of Rs 265.75 crore into the secondary equity markets on 25 April 2016 was a result of gross purchases of Rs 5721.64 crore and gross sales of Rs 5455.89 crore. On that day, the Sensex had lost 159.21 points or 0.62% to settle at 25,678.93, its lowest closing level since 13 April 2016.
There was an outflow of Rs 25.35 crore from 'primary markets & others' category on 25 April 2016.
FPIs have mopped up stocks worth a net Rs 7104.48 crore from the secondary equity markets in this month so far (till 25 April 2016). FPIs bought stocks worth a net Rs 20720.56 crore from the secondary equity markets last month. FPIs have purchased shares worth a net Rs 11573.80 crore from the secondary equity markets in calendar year 2016 so far (till 25 April 2016). FPIs sold shares worth a net Rs 4362.50 crore into the secondary equity markets in calendar year 2015.
There has been a net inflow of Rs 64.92 crore from FPIs into the 'primary markets & others' category in this month so far (till 25 April 2016). There was an inflow of Rs 422.36 crore from FPIs into the 'primary markets & others' category last month. The net inflow from FPIs into the 'primary markets & others' category has totaled Rs 90.69 crore in calendar year 2016 so far (till 25 April 2016). There was net inflow of Rs 22168.40 crore from FPIs into the 'primary markets & others' category in calendar year 2015.
